Abstract

This invention purposes a device physical interaction virtualization technology that allow simulating the physical interaction of user with (multiple) input device(s) with a single (universal) wearable platform. This invention also purpose a unique human centric "Hyper Ul" that could serve as an integration point with multiple devices intuitive "high speed/parallel" input/interaction capabilities between human and devices. This invention also includes methods and apparatus (which can be used by other wearable for purpose of gesture related input /output) to integrate with other mobile/wearable(s) such as but not limit to smart watch / smart phone for providing natural/intuitive, context aware gesture input, single hand operation & high speed parallel input/interaction (could be b-dircctional with feedback such as tactile/pressure pattern as well as with visual/audio feedback) To facilitate more versatile usage and function extension, the proposed wearable apparatus (glove-like wearable) might also have modular design making the platform (plug-able) and can be easily cleaned/maintained or extended with new hardware.
